TokenIM是一个基于区块链技术构建的用户身份管理平台。它设计的目的是为了解决当前互联网中存在的身份验证和授权问题。在传统的身份管理系统中,用户的身份信息往往被分散存储在不同的平台上,导致数据安全性低、用户体验差等问题。而TokenIM通过区块链技术,能够实现去中心化的身份认证,确保用户的信息安全和隐私保护。
TokenIM为开发者提供了完善的API接口,方便他们将其集成到自己的应用中。此外,它还支持多种身份验证方式,包括密码、数字证书和多因素认证等,增强了系统的安全性。通过TokenIM,用户可以用一个唯一的身份标识在不同的应用中进行认证,避免了反复注册和登录的麻烦。
--- ### 2. TokenIM的授权流程是怎样的?TokenIM的授权流程主要分为几个步骤:首先,用户通过TokenIM提供的注册接口进行身份注册,系统会生成一个唯一的身份标识(Token),并将相关的身份信息加密存储在区块链上。其次,当用户需要访问某个受保护的资源时,他们可以通过TokenIM的登录接口进行身份验证。
在完成身份验证后,系统会根据用户的权限来发放相应的访问令牌。如果用户的身份验证通过,TokenIM将生成一个访问令牌,用户可以凭此令牌访问资源。这个过程非常快速且安全,确保了只有合法用户才能访问特定的资源。
授权流程中最重要的一环是权限管理,TokenIM允许管理方为不同的用户设定不同的访问权限。通过区块链的不可篡改性,这些权限信息也得到了有效的保护,避免了因权限被错误修改而导致的安全问题。
--- ### 3. TokenIM的安全性如何保障?TokenIM具备多重安全机制,以确保用户身份和信息的安全。首先,系统采用了先进的加密技术,将用户的身份信息进行加密存储,确保即使数据被盗取,也无法被破解利用。其次,TokenIM支持多因素认证,这意味着用户在登录时需要提供多个认证信息,例如密码、手机验证码等,增加了身份验证的复杂性和安全性。
此外,TokenIM还实现了基于区块链的权限管理机制。通过将用户的身份信息存储在区块链上,任意篡改身份信息的行为都将记录在链上,确保身份信息的透明性和不可篡改性。再者,系统对于异常登录和操作的检测也做了很好的预设,能够实时监控用户的行为,一旦出现异常会立即警报。
--- ### 4. TokenIM在实际应用中的案例有哪些?在实际应用中,TokenIM已经成功集成到多个项目中,涉及到金融、医疗、社交等多个领域。其中,某金融科技公司通过TokenIM搭建的用户身份管理系统,大幅提升了用户注册和登录的效率。传统的注册过程需要用户填写大量信息,而通过TokenIM,他们只需扫码或一键登录,即可完成身份验证。
在医疗行业,某医院利用TokenIM实现了患者身份的快速识别与管理。患者在入院时,可通过TokenIM进行身份认证,获得的身份令牌可以直接用于挂号、预约、支付等环节,大大提升了患者的就医体验。
在社交应用中,TokenIM为用户的个人资料和权限管理提供了有效的方案,确保用户在保护隐私的同时,可以方便地管理自己的分享和互动权限。这些成功案例表明,TokenIM在各种实际应用中都展现了其强大的身份管理功能。
--- ### 5. 如何使用TokenIM进行用户身份管理?使用TokenIM进行用户身份管理的步骤相对简单。首先,开发者需要在TokenIM平台上创建一个开发者账号,获取API key。接着,按照TokenIM官方文档的指引,集成TokenIM的SDK到自己的应用中。
在应用搭建完成后,开发者可以通过TokenIM提供的注册接口实现用户注册,用户在完成信息输入后,系统会自动生成一个Token,后续的所有访问都将使用此Token进行身份验证。此外,开发者可以设定不同角色的用户权限,确保用户在不同场景下拥有合适的访问权。
对于用户而言,他们只需在第一次使用时进行简单的注册,事后就可以通过TokenIM的单点登录功能,方便地访问不同的应用,无需反复注册或输入密码。TokenIM还支持数据导出和多账户管理,为用户提供更灵活的身份管理功能。
--- ### 6. TokenIM的未来发展趋势是什么?TokenIM作为一个基于区块链的身份管理平台,其未来发展趋势受到了广泛关注。首先,随着区块链技术的普及,TokenIM将在更多行业中推广应用,从而提升身份管理市场的整体安全性和效率。
其次,TokenIM可能会与其他新兴技术相结合,比如人工智能和大数据分析。通过智能算法分析用户行为,TokenIM可以为用户提供更个性化的服务,提高用户体验的同时,进一步加强安全性。
此外,随着用户对隐私保护意识的增强,TokenIM将可能在政策层面获得更多支持,推动去中心化身份认证的标准化发展。TokenIM的团队也可能不断更新和其安全机制,以应对不断变化的网络安全威胁,确保用户的身份和数据安全。
--- ### 结论TokenIM作为一个创新的用户身份管理平台,在解决传统身份认证的问题上展现出巨大的潜力。通过去中心化的方式,TokenIM不仅提高了身份信息的安全性,还提升了用户的使用体验。未来,TokenIM将在身份管理领域继续发挥重要作用,推动行业的安全与智能化发展。